Las Aves is inspired to be a BYOB street style taqueria and serving both the familiar Mexican favorites with bold flavors and healthy dietary options. Whether you’re someone who just wants a half dozen asada tacos with no fuss and frills, or a foodie chasing the heated combination of chili peppers and vinegar, we have a taco for you. The addition of the taco market allows you to bring our flavors home in addition to hot sauces, handmade margarita mixers, retail merchandise and other authentic products so you can keep the fiesta going.
